Accurate identification of deer-derived components is significant in food and drug authenticity. Over the years, several methods have been developed to authenticate these products; however, identifying whether female deer products are hybrids is challenging. In this study, the zinc finger protein X-linked (ZFX) gene sequences of sika deer (Cervus nippon), red deer (Cervus elaphus) and their hybrid offspring were amplified and sequenced, the X221 and X428 species-specific single nucleotide polymorphisms (SNP) loci were verified, and a tetra-primer amplification refractory mutation system (T-ARMS-PCR) assay was developed to identify the parent-of-origin of female sika deer, red deer, and their hybrid deer. The T-ARMS-PCR developed based on the X221 locus could identify sika deer, red deer, and their hybrid offspring according to the presence or absence of PCR product sizes of 486 bp, 352 bp, and 179 bp, respectively, just as X428 locus could identify sika deer, red deer, and their hybrid offspring according to the presence or absence of PCR product sizes of 549 bp, 213 bp, and 383 bp, respectively. Forty products labeled deer-derived ingredients randomly purchased were tested using this assay, and the results showed that the identification results based on the two SNP loci were utterly consistent with the actual sources. In addition, this method was found to be accurate, simple, convenient, and with high specificity, thus providing an essential technical reference for deer product species identification. It is also an important supplement to the identification methods of the original ingredients of existing deer products.

Circadian rhythm is an internal regulatory mechanism that allows organisms to adapt to circadian changes in the external environment, and can regulate the body's steady state by affecting the metabolic pathways of multiple organs. When exogenous factors such as eating time, worktime changes, and sleep disturbances cause the body's circadian rhythm to be disrupted, the risk of developing metabolic syndrome is significantly increased. This article explores the relationship between circadian rhythm and body metabolism and summarizes the molecular mechanisms by which circadian rhythm regulates the digestive system, liver and bile acid production, and kidney function. We review research progress on intervention in the circadian rhythm by traditional Chinese medicine and provide a reasonable and valuable basis for follow-up studies on the role of traditional Chinese medicine in research on the molecular mechanisms of regulation of circadian rhythm.

<p><b>OBJECTIVE</b>To establish an HPLC method for determination of chlorogenic acid and baicalin in Yinhuang film-coated tablets.</p><p><b>METHOD</b>HPLC isocratic elution was adopted, with the C18 column (4.6 mm x 250 mm, 5 microm) as the chromatographic column, methanol-water-phosphoric acid (45: 55: 0.2) as the mobile phase. The flow rate was set at 1.0 mL x min(-1), and column temperature was set at 30 degrees C. The detection wavelength was 328 nm, and the sample size was 20 microL.</p><p><b>RESULT</b>At concentrations ranging between 2.200-44.00, 24.20-242.0 mg x L(-1), peak area of chlorogenic acid and baicalin showed good linear relationship, the average recoveries were 99.63% (RSD 1.8%, n = 9) and 99.72% (RSD 1.9%, n = 9), respectively.</p><p><b>CONCLUSION</b>The method is simple that it can accurately measure the content of chlorogenic acid and baicalin in Yinhuang film-coated tablets.</p>

ObjectiveTo look into the distribution of “iodine suitable” region in iodine-deficient areas in Shandong province and to provide a scientific basis for guiding the redesignate of iodine-deficient areas and launch scientific supply of iodine.Methods One to 3 copies of water source samples were collected in 105 existing iodine-deficient counties by village.Water iodine content was detected by arsenic-cerium catalytic spectrophotometry.The areas with water iodine content below 10 μg/L was defined as iodine-deficient areas and among 10 - 150 μg/L were “iodine suitable areas” and greater than 150 μg/L were high iodine areas.Results The research was carried out in 14 cities,105 counties,and 1337 towns.We collected 65 716 water samples.Sample recovery efficiency reached 99.8%.The median of water iodine was 5.57 μg/L.In the 1337 towns surveyed,there were 82.05%(1097/1337) of the township with water iodine median < 10 μg/L,17.43%(233/1337) between 10 - 150 μg/L,and 0.52%(7/1337) > 150 μg/L.Conclusions In Shandong province,the water “iodine suitable” regions are distributed scattered with considerable proportion.In iodine-deficient areas,there are areas with high water iodine,and iodine-deficient regions should be redrawn.Emphasis should be put on iodine nutritional status of residents in “high iodine and iodine suitable” regions,and iodine supplementation should be carries out scientifically.

Objective To look into the current distribution of iodine deficiency area in Shandong province and to guide the re-defined iodine deficiency area and to supplement iodine scientifically. Methods In 2008, 100 iodine deficiency counties(cities, districts), designated in Shandong province's "to supplement iodized salt to eliminate the hazard of iodine deficiency management regulations", were selected in the study. One to three samples were collected from water source which was used by the majority of local residents in the 100 iodine deficiency places and iodine concentration was tested by As3+-Ce4+ catalyzing spectrophotometry. Results A total of 65 716 water samples were collected. Sample recovery efficiency reached 99.8%(65 572/65 716). The median water iodine was 5.57 μg/L, with 82.05%( 1097/1337 ) of the township(town) met criteria for the classification of iodine deficiency areas(water iodine < 10 μg/L), 17.43%(233/1337) of the township (town) water iodine moderate(water iodine 10 - 150 μg/L), and 0.52%(7/1337)of the township(town) should be defined high iodine areas(water iodine > 150 - 300 μg/L). Conclusions The iodine deficiency areas should be redefined because water iodine concentrations of iodine deficiency areas have changed. We suggest that the smallest place to supply salt with different range of iodine content is set to the township(town).

<p><b>OBJECTIVE</b>To establish a method for determination of chlorogenic acid, caffeic acid, caffeoylquinic acid and ScuteIlarin in Dengzhan Xixin injection.</p><p><b>METHOD</b>The HPLC method was carried out on Agilent Zorbax SB-C18 column (150 mm x 4. 6 mm, 5 pim) evaluated with acetonitrile-0.1% formic acid as mobile phase, gradient elution; the flow rate was 1.0 mL x min(-1); the temperatue of column was at 35 degrees C; the detection wavelength was at 335 nm for UV detection.</p><p><b>RESULT</b>The calibration curves were linear in the range of 0.025 to 0.800 microg (r = 0.9990) for chlorogenic acid, 0.027 to 0.850 microg (r = 0.9999) for caffeic acid, 0.062 to 1.978 microg (r = 0.9997) for caffeoylquinic acid and 0.118 to 3.770 microg (r = 0.9999) for scutellarin,respectilely. The average recoveries were 97.19% with RSD 1.16%; 100.45% with RSD 1.16%; 97.32% with RSD 1.43% and 103.81% with RSD 0.70%, respectively.</p><p><b>CONCLUSION</b>The assay demonstrated that the method was simple, it had adequate accuracy and selectivity to quantify the four active components in Dengzhan Xixin injection.</p>

<p><b>OBJECTIVE</b>To investigate the effect of alpha-zearalenol on angiotensin II-induced beta3 integrin mRNA expression in human umbilical vein endothelial cells (HUVECs).</p><p><b>METHODS</b>The mRNA level in integrin beta3 was determined by reverse transcription-polymerase chain reaction. Endothelial NF-kappaB activity was determined by the luciferase activity assay of plasmid NF-kappaB-LUC.</p><p><b>RESULTS</b>The angiotensin II-induced beta3 integrin mRNA expression was inhibited by alpha-zearalenol and 17beta-estradiol (10 nmol/L -1 micromol/L), but not influenced by ICI 182, 780, a pure competitive antagonist for estrogen receptor or a nitric oxide inhibitor Nomega-Nitro-L-arginine methyl ester hydrochloride. Alpha-zearalenol and 17beta-estradiol suppressed the angiotensin II-induced activation of NF-kappaB in endothelial cells.</p><p><b>CONCLUSION</b>Alpha-zearalenol inhibits angiotensin II-induced integrin beta3 mRNA expression by suppressing NF-kappaB activation in endothelial cells.</p>

<p><b>OBJECTIVE</b>To investigate the post-operative complications and preventative strategies of them in transurethral electrovaporization of the prostate(TVP).</p><p><b>METHODS</b>Nine hundred and twenty patients with symptomatic benign prostatic hyperplasia (BPH) were treated by TVP.</p><p><b>RESULTS</b>Post-operative complications included severe Hemorrhage in 30 cases (3.3%), transurethral resection syndrome (TURS) in 6 cases (0.7%), acute lower urinary tract infection in 16 cases (1.7), acute epididymitis in 11 cases (1.2%), acute urinary retention in 34 cases (3.7%), incontinence in 35 cases (3.8%), urethral stricture in 26 cases (2.8%), recurrence in 22 cases (2.4%). There were retrograde ejaculation in 54.5% (24/44) and impotence in 9.1% (4/44).</p><p><b>CONCLUSION</b>Although TVP is more effective than standard TURP in the treatment of lower urinary tract symptoms caused by BPH, complications during TVP procedures require special consideration.</p>

<p><b>OBJECTIVE</b>To explore the effect of Jiangqian granule (JQG) in treating children attention deficit hyperactivity disorder (ADHD) and its mechanism.</p><p><b>METHODS</b>Eighty children with ADHD were randomly divided into two groups, the treated group treated with JQG and the control group treated with Ritalin. Blood lead concentration and Conners' scoring were measured before and after 3 months treatment and the therapeutic effects were assessed. Besides, blood lead concentration and Conners' scoring in 60 healthy children were also determined for control.</p><p><b>RESULTS</b>The total effective rate in the treated group and the control group was 92.5% and 72.5% respectively, significant difference existed between the two groups. Blood lead level and Conners' scores in ADHD patients were significantly higher than those in the healthy control (P < 0.01). The two parameters decreased after treatment in both groups, but the lowering was more significant in the treated group (P < 0.05, P < 0.01).</p><p><b>CONCLUSION</b>Blood lead concentration raised in ADHD patients, JQG could enhance the clinical therapeutic effect by means of reducing the blood lead.</p>
